IwishIwasmoreorganised · 16/11/2010 22:26

You might be able to - would that be a solution that you'd be happy with?

If not, get onto your local council - they should have a list of registered childminders. Then start phoning, and phoning and phoning and asking for recommendations and asking to be put on waiting lists and visiting, until you find a solution that you're happy with.

We were in the same position 8 months ago. We've now got a much better arangement than we had before Smile
